A new book exploring Louth’s history in the lead up to the formation of the state launched in May 2024. The book, an initiative of Louth County Council arts office, and funded under the Decade of Centenaries programme in 2023, is aimed at the senior cycle and suitable for ages 9-12 and upwards. Led by acting Arts Officer Moya Hodgers, the book has been developed over the past year and is written by former An Táin writer-in-residence Nicola Cassidy. Illustrations have been provided by Dundalk-based illustrator Sophie Coyle, with historical research provided by local historian, Dr Donal Hall. A resource pack is available forall schools in the county alongside the free copies for distribution. The council hope that teachers and students in Co.
